Campestanol is a phytosterol found in vegetables, fruits, nuts, and seeds. Dietary administration of vegetable stanol esters (1% w/w) containing campestanol (30.1%) and sitostanol lower serum cholesterol, LDL, VLDL, and intermediate-density lipoprotein (IDL) cholesterol levels in an APOE*3-Leiden transgenic mouse model of atherosclerosis. This combination of campestanol with sitostanol also reduces atherosclerotic lesion area by 91% and the proportion of lesions with extensive macrophage infiltration.
